The "Times of Israel" reported today that Israeli Chief of Staff Eyal Zamir has indicated that the Israeli military is prepared to initiate a large-scale operation aimed at extending control over additional regions of the Gaza Strip, specifically areas located beyond the established ceasefire lines, referred to as the "yellow line."
Zamir emphasized that the military's objective is to prevent Hamas from re-establishing its military capabilities by securing strategic locations and critical access points to Gaza. He noted that Israeli forces currently control over 50% of the Gaza Strip's territory, although they do not govern the population.
He asserted that Hamas's governance will not persist on the other side of the border, even if achieving this goal requires additional time. Zamir highlighted that the military is confronting multi-faceted challenges and is adapting to an evolving situation.
These remarks come amid rising calls within Israel to intensify military operations, particularly from right-wing factions that argue the government has yet to fulfill its objectives in the ongoing conflict, especially in areas like Rafah and the southern regions of Gaza.
